A Brief History of Warsaw

Warsaw has a long and varied history, dating back to the 10th century when it was founded as a fishing village. It was then destroyed during the Mongol invasions of 1241-42 and rebuilt in 1339. During the 15th century it became a regional capital, and by 1611 it had become an important center of commerce and cultural life. During the 18th century, it served as a center of the Polish Enlightenment and saw much architectural and social expansion. In 1794, it was destroyed by the Russian Empire in a siege known as the Massacre of Praga, but was quickly rebuilt with much of its original character intact. During World War II, it was occupied by Nazi Germany, and the city was almost completely destroyed. After the war, it was rebuilt and quickly regained its status as a major center of culture, education and economy. Today it is one of the most visited cities in Europe and a symbol of Polish resilience.

Explore the Old Town

The Old Town of Warsaw is a must-see for visitors to the city. With its cobblestone streets, quaint buildings, and charming cafes, it’s the perfect place to explore and soak up the city’s atmosphere. The most impressive part of the Old Town is the Royal Castle, which was built in the 14th century and is now home to a museum. You can also visit St. John’s Cathedral, which dates back to 1707, and take a stroll through the picturesque Old Town Market Square.

Visit the Historical Museum of Warsaw

The Historical Museum of Warsaw is an excellent place to learn more about the city’s past. Located in an old palace, the museum features exhibits on Warsaw’s history from its founding in the 10th century to its destruction during World War II. The museum also houses a number of interesting artifacts, including a unique collection of Polish coins from different eras.

Visit Wilanów Palace

Wilanów Palace is an impressive Baroque palace located just outside of Warsaw. Built in 1677 as a summer residence for King Jan III Sobieski, it is now a museum and popular tourist attraction. Visitors can explore the palace’s gardens and admire its beautiful architecture and artwork.

Explore Łazienki Park

Łazienki Park is one of the most popular attractions in Warsaw. Located in the heart of the city, it is famous for its sprawling gardens and historic monuments, including a palace that was once home to Poland’s last king. There are also plenty of trails for walking and cycling, as well as boat rides on the lake.
